Latest Patents
Hirota's latest patents include an analysis device and method designed for visualizing the accuracy of trained determination devices. This analysis device features an acquisition unit that captures an image pair of non-defective and defective products. It also includes an extraction unit that identifies defective parts, a generation unit that creates pseudo-defective images, and a compositing unit that synthesizes these images with non-defective product images. The device outputs composite images to a determination device, which provides corresponding labels for display.
Another significant patent is a printing apparatus that controls tab position placement. This apparatus allows for the input of character data, with a tab memory storing the printing position of specified digits. The address converting circuit then adjusts the addresses of character data to ensure that specified digits are printed at the designated positions, enhancing the efficiency of the printing process.
